My take


Jul 27, 2021, 11:55 AM

You never know what is going to happen when you start toying with something that has been successful for so long. There can be a price to pay when the money, power, and the dissolving of the personal experience occurs. While college football has not been perfect, it has had a personal appeal that professional sports cannot. You grew up a fan. You attended the school. You invested in it. It really is YOUR team. NASCAR is the perfect example of what happens when you kick the foundation away from something that has been sturdy, dependable...and ours.
